In the case of lesions such as abscesses and cysts, FNA can
be a diagnostic and treatment tool. It can be used to obtain
material for special studies such immunocytochemistry and
molecular analysis.
The contraindications to breast FNA are almost nonexistent.
The complication rate is generally quite low and the
complications themselves minor. Pain, especially in the subareolar
area, is reported, and rarely pneumothorax has
occurred. Needle tract seeding is quite uncommon. Other
more problematic complications include hemorrhage (bleeding/hematoma),
infection, and vasovagal reaction. Displacement
of epithelial cells or necrosis occurring during the
FNA procedure can distort the aspirate or the subsequent
excision and can mimic invasion of carcinoma on the final
surgical excision.
Fat, stroma, and functional epithelial units containing
ducts, ductules, and acini characterize the normal histology
of the adult breast. A cytology specimen normally consists of
fat, fibrous tissue, stromal cells, and few duct or acinar cells.
These epithelial cells should be regularly shaped and arranged
in honeycombed sheets. Round to oval myoepithelial cells
may be present but may not be obvious (Figures 1.1 and 1.2).
More glands are seen in the lactating than nonlactating female
breast, and these cells have large nuclei, large nucleoli, and
vacuolated cytoplasm. Breast tissue is subject to hormonal
effects, such as benign secretory change. These changes, if not
recognized as such, can be mistaken for atypia in breast FNA
samples.
Adequacy of an aspiration is somewhat laboratory
and operator dependent. If a lesion regresses after aspiration
or yields only fat when a lipoma is suspected, it may be
deemed adequate even if it is paucicellular. In general, more
cells are required to make a benign diagnosis than a malignant
one. Our laboratory uses the criteria of six clusters of
epithelial cells (about 15 cells per cluster) spread over two
glass slides. If the laboratory adheres to strict adequacy
requirement, the number of false-negative diagnoses will
decrease, but the number of unsatisfactory specimens will
increase.
